Abstract

The invention relates to the technical field of cement additives, in particular to a high-flowability concrete swelling agent. The high-flowability concrete swelling agent is prepared from the following components by weight percentage: 60 to 75 percent of gypsum, 6 to 10 percent of aluminum sulfate, 5 to 10 percent of ammonium sulfate, 8 to 16 percent of silicate, 1 to 3 percent of graphite powder and 8 to 12 percent of polysilicate ester. The high-flowability concrete swelling agent provided by the invention has good flowability and permeability, and after being dried, the cement has good functions of crack resistance, impermeability and the like.

Description

A kind of high-flowing concrete swelling agent
Technical field
The present invention relates to cement additive technical field, particularly relate to a kind of high-flowing concrete swelling agent.
Background technology
High-flowing concrete swelling agent belongs to calcium sulphoaluminate type high-flowing concrete swelling agent, not containing sodium salt, should not cause alkali-aggregate reaction in concrete.And weather resistance is good, expansion character is stablized, and intensity continuous rises.Due to shrinkage cracking, often there is seepage in normal concrete, reduces its using function and weather resistance.Mix the swelling agent of 1.5%-2% in cement, mixing can become expansive concrete, substantially increase the anti-cracking waterproof ability of concrete structure.Outer waterproof homework can be cancelled, extend last-cost joint spacing, prevent the appearance of mass concrete and high-strength concrete temperature difference crack.
As everyone knows, due to shrinkage cracking, often there is seepage in normal concrete, reduces its using function and weather resistance.Mix not containing sodium salt, the calcium sulphoaluminate class high-flowing concrete swelling agent not easily causing alkali-aggregate reaction in concrete in cement, mixing becomes expansive concrete, do concrete structure self-waterproofing, extend last-cost joint spacing, prevent the appearance of mass concrete and strong concrete temperature difference crack, greatly improve the anti-cracking waterproof ability of concrete structure.
In recent years, along with the maximization of building structure and strength grade of concrete improve constantly, concrete cracking phenomenon is more and more serious.Concrete occurs that crack not only reduces security and the weather resistance of structure, and using function is affected (cracking is the immediate cause causing seepage), the use of expansive concrete solves effective, the most economic technological approaches of concrete cracking.
Summary of the invention
For solving the deficiencies in the prior art, the invention provides a kind of high-flowing concrete swelling agent.
A kind of high-flowing concrete swelling agent, comprises each component of following weight percentage: the gypsum of 60 ~ 75%, the Tai-Ace S 150 of 6 ~ 10%, the ammonium sulfate of 5 ~ 10%, the silicate of 8 ~ 16%, the Graphite Powder 99 of 1 ~ 3%, the polysilicates of 8 ~ 12%.
Concrete, described silicate comprises Magnesium Silicate q-agent and zinc silicate.
Preferably, the ratio of the weight percentage of Magnesium Silicate q-agent and zinc silicate is 1:1 ~ 1:2.
Concrete, described polysilicates comprises polysilicon acid methyl esters and ethyl polysilicate.
Preferably, the ratio of the weight percentage of polysilicon acid methyl esters and ethyl polysilicate is 1:1 ~ 1:1.5.
High-flowing concrete swelling agent provided by the present invention has good mobility and perviousness, and has good cracking resistance, the function such as impervious after ensureing cement mummification.
Embodiment
Be described principle of the present invention and feature below, example, only for explaining the present invention, is not intended to limit scope of the present invention.
Embodiment 1
Batching: the gypsum of 60 parts, the Tai-Ace S 150 of 10 parts, the ammonium sulfate of 5 parts, the Magnesium Silicate q-agent of 8 parts, the zinc silicate of 4 parts, the polysilicon acid methyl esters of 6 parts, the ethyl polysilicate of 4 parts, the Graphite Powder 99 of 3 parts.
Preparation: mixed by raw material, grinding is to specific surface area 180 ~ 200m 2/ kg, 0.05mm square hole sieve, tails over 11%, obtained product.
Embodiment 2
Batching: the gypsum of 75 parts, the Tai-Ace S 150 of 6 parts, the ammonium sulfate of 10 parts, the Magnesium Silicate q-agent of 4 parts, the zinc silicate of 8 parts, the polysilicon acid methyl esters of 4 parts, the ethyl polysilicate of 6 parts, the Graphite Powder 99 of 1 part.
Preparation: mixed by raw material, grinding is to specific surface area 180 ~ 200m 2/ kg, 0.05mm square hole sieve, tails over 10%, obtained product.
Embodiment 3
Batching: the gypsum of 70 parts, the Tai-Ace S 150 of 8 parts, the ammonium sulfate of 7 parts, the Magnesium Silicate q-agent of 6 parts, the zinc silicate of 5 parts, the polysilicon acid methyl esters of 5 parts, the ethyl polysilicate of 6 parts, the Graphite Powder 99 of 2 parts.
Preparation: mixed by raw material, grinding is to specific surface area 180 ~ 200m 2/ kg, 0.05mm square hole sieve, tails over 9%, obtained product.
